Closing the Nutrient Loop

Farming yields depend on active soil and high-quality feeds. However, traditional feeds in Nigeria rely heavily on imported fishmeal and soy, exposing farmers to severe currency swings.

By collecting market rejects and waste directly before they decompose in landfills, we eliminate toxic leachate and methane emissions while creating high-protein insect feeds. It's a localized, self-sustaining loop.

Bioconversion Loop

Larvae Metabolism

Black Soldier Fly (Hermetia illucens) larvae are unmatched bioconverters. In their 14-day feeding cycle, they increase their weight by 5,000 times, reducing organic waste volume by up to 80%.

Biosecurity & Safety

Pathogen Elimination

BSF larvae possess high-pH digestive enzymes and antimicrobial peptides that actively suppress pathogens. Testing confirms 99.9% reductions in Salmonella and E. coli.
